Free Literacy Screenings for 1st - 3rd Grade Students
 
 
Date: Sat, Nov. 7, 2009
Time: 9:30 AM to 1:30 PM
Location: Burton Barr Central Library
Address: 1221 N. Central Ave. 85004
Registration: First come, first served
Age Level: Students in Grades 1 - 3
Language: English
If you have concerns about your child's reading skills, we can help! Specially trained staff will screen your child to determine their reading level. If your child is not reading on grade level, they will offer suggestions, activities, and materials for you to use with your child. Referral information will be made available to those families whose child may need professional assistance.

The last appointment starts at 12:30 p.m. In addition, Phoenix Public Libraries have books organized by reading levels and handouts available full of tips for parents to help their child become better readers. For more information call (602)262-4636.
